Westwood Holdings Group (WHG) reported a net income figure translating to earnings of $0.31 per share for the first quarter of 2026. Revenue details were not disclosed, and the company did not provide an analyst consensus estimate. Following the announcement, the stock rose by $0.43, suggesting a positive market reception to the reported profitability.

WHG’s Q1 2026 earnings of $0.31 per share reflect the company’s ability to generate bottom-line results even as specific revenue and asset management metrics remain undisclosed. The asset management industry has faced headwinds from volatile equity markets and shifting interest rate expectations during the period. WHG’s reported profitability may be attributed to disciplined expense management and stable fee income from its diversified investment strategies. The firm continues to serve institutional and individual clients across a range of equity and fixed-income mandates. Margins are likely under pressure from higher operating costs, but the EPS figure indicates that the core business remains cash-flow positive. Without a breakdown of segment performance, investors must infer that the company’s core advisory and wealth management operations contributed the bulk of earnings. The modest stock price increase suggests that the market viewed the earnings release as confirming ongoing operational stability. WHG did not issue formal forward-looking guidance with this release. In the current environment, the company may focus on preserving profitability through cost controls and selective asset gathering. Strategic priorities likely include enhancing investment performance to retain existing assets and attract new mandates. WHG has historically emphasized a multi-asset approach, and it may continue to benefit from diversified revenue streams that mitigate exposure to any single market downturn. However, risk factors such as client redemptions, sustained market volatility, or shifts in investor preferences could pressure future earnings. The company’s capital allocation decisions—including potential dividend payments or share repurchases—will be key to shareholder value. Management may provide more clarity on growth expectations during the next earnings call or in subsequent filings. For now, the reported EPS suggests a baseline level of profitability, though the lack of revenue detail limits full assessment of operating momentum. The immediate stock reaction—a gain of $0.43—signals cautious optimism among investors. Without an explicit EPS estimate, the market appears to judge the $0.31 figure as acceptable, likely compared to prior quarters or internal expectations. Analysts may highlight the absence of revenue disclosure as a concern, but the positive price movement suggests that profitability was not a negative surprise. Looking ahead, key factors to watch include any future filings that break out assets under management (AUM) and fee revenue, as well as management commentary on the competitive landscape. The next quarterly report will provide a clearer view of trends in operating leverage and client flows. WHG’s ability to maintain or grow earnings in a challenging sector will determine sustained investor confidence. For now, the Q1 2026 results offer a snapshot of resilience without the full picture of top-line health.
